Seasonal flank alopecia (SFA) is a condition in which a dog’s skin loses hair on an annual cycle due to fluctuations in hormones that alter growth cycles, particularly within certain breeds such as Boxers and Bulldogs. It has become more widespread over the years.
Allergies can also cause bald spots in dogs. When exposed to allergens, their immune systems perceive these allergens as threats and respond with symptoms such as sneezing and bald spots.
Tricolor refers to dogs that feature black, liver or blue coloring on their upper bodies with white undersides and tan highlights throughout. Tricolor can also refer to patterns of markings ungoverned by any one gene – for instance some tricolor dogs feature an extensive piebald pattern featuring black, white and pink with tan highlights on top of their head.
